Deciding on the right decorative windmill would be a little issue, because there are various types, however if you think about these next steps, you may reduce your job.
Before everything else, you must think of the perfect position regarding your decorative windmill. You can either place it inside your garden, or make it piece of your nice landscape place in your front or back yard. But don't forget not to shield it by the wind. Furthermore, it is a good suggestion to explore where the wind arrives from more often in your area before installing a decorative windmill.
Afterward, you must consider the material you like it to be made of. A decorative windmill could be made of many different materials. It can be either wood or metal, either textile or plastic, if talking about tiny, colorful, flower-shaped windmills. It all depends on its future position and on how long it would be kept there.
The following action is to choose the windmill's dimension, so that it would be perfectly incorporated in your yard. The final thing to to consider is to read meticulously the manual before purchasing the windmill, and to make sure it can be with no trouble constructed with no assistance from an expert, otherwise, the cost will significantly increase.
